Transaction d89db66f2d6a12ea969ebd06ac01ae14a4a16c8a3efbf72af92adde78e339882
1 Input
1 Output
-
d89db66f2d6a12ea969ebd06ac01ae14a4a16c8a3efbf72af92adde78e339882:0
- value
- 849345
- script pubkey
- OP_0 OP_PUSHBYTES_20 ffdb0103fe77f7ab269b51728bb843357fa72738
- address
- bc1qlldszql7wlm6kf5m29eghwzrx4l6wfecw3vzn7